Johnny Lewis At age 18, Johnny with the support of Bryan Peckinpaugh started an all new team called Team Evolve Moto www.EvolveMoto.com . With many new and many following sponsors, the team and Johnny will be fighting for the XBux/ AMA Supermoto Championship. Changing his position from racer only to racer/ team manager Johnny is taking on alot this 2008 season, seeing the future of his team and the sport of supermoto. Throughout this year, people around Johnny will see his team evolve into a team like know other. Bringing many new companies to the sport of supermoto and building not only his team but the future of supermoto. How he got to managing his own team Growing up Johnny raced flat track starting at age 6 on his first yamaha, a PW 50. after the first race his dad knew it was time to get a faster bike and saw that he enjoyed the races and figured they would continue going to races. Johnny's dad, always a motorcycle rider, but never raced was limited to knowledge about racing and learned as quick if not quicker then Johnny. With great bikes and a every willing father, they traveled to many races, not always staying at there local tracks. His father saw the importance of going to new tracks and learning on many different types of dirt and racing other racers. Within 10 years, Johnny won hundreds of flat track races, Regional, and National races, with 5 AMA Sports Amateur Flat Track Championships, Cycle News Fast Brain Award, AMA Sports Flat Track Horizon Award, and the AMA Sports Athlete of the year. After finishing his amateur career, Johnny made a jump to the AMA Supermoto National Champion with the Factory supported HMC/ KTM Generations of Sonoma Wines Team. With a July birthday, he missed the first round of the Supermoto season, but made a name for himself by getting the holeshot over Mark Burkhart and the rest of the AMA Supermoto Lites field and finished 4th in his first professional race. The next season he got the ride with HMC Factory KTM Team and 2 seasons later, Johnny has 8 podiums and 1 AMA pro career win. After great support from many people around him, he started his own team!
